Shingles Replacement in Manchester, NH
Shingles replacement services involve removing damaged or aging roof shingles and installing new materials to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. This process is commonly requested when existing shingles are cracked, curled, missing, or have sustained damage from severe weather. Property owners typically seek this service to prevent leaks, improve energy efficiency, and maintain the overall value of their home. Projects can range from partial replacements of specific roof sections to complete overhauls of the entire roofing system, depending on the extent of the damage.
Before requesting shingles replacement, homeowners should understand the condition of their current roofing materials and the types of shingles available for replacement. It’s important to consider the compatibility of new shingles with the existing roof, as well as any local building codes or warranty requirements. Property owners often want to know about the expected lifespan of the new shingles, maintenance needs, and how the replacement will impact the roof’s overall durability and appearance.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the project meets long-term needs and expectations.

Shingles Replacement Questions
What are signs that shingles need replacement? Visible curling, cracked or missing shingles, and leaks are common indicators that replacement may be necessary.
Can shingles be replaced without removing the entire roof? Yes, individual damaged shingles can often be replaced without replacing the entire roof, depending on the extent of damage.
What types of shingles are available for replacement? There are various options including asphalt, architectural, and composite shingles to match existing roofing styles.
Is shingles replacement suitable for all roof types? Shingles replacement is generally suitable for most residential roof types, but the specific roof design can influence the process.
